Price Sheet - Download By Billing Account

登録 ID に基づいて、指定された請求期間の価格シートを非同期的に生成します。 これは、Enterprise Agreementのお客様向けです。 新しい 2023-09-01 API バージョンは、2023 年 1 月以降の請求期間の '/providers/Microsoft.Billing/billingAccountId}/billingPeriods/{billingPeriodName}/providers/Microsoft.CostManagement/pricesheets/default/download' で使用できます。 以下で詳しく説明する新しいスキーマでは、新しい価格シートに詳細が表示され、現在の請求期間の Azure 予約インスタンス (RI) の価格が含まれています。

過去の Azure 予約インスタンス (RI) 価格の記録を保持する場合は、新しい請求期間を入力するときに、Azure Price Sheet をダウンロードすることをお勧めします。 Azure 製品の成長により、このプレビュー バージョンの Azure 価格シートのダウンロード エクスペリエンスは、1 つの .csv ファイルから、それぞれ最大サイズが 75 MB の複数の csv ファイルを含む zip ファイルに更新されます。

POST https://management.azure.com/providers/Microsoft.Billing/billingAccounts/{billingAccountId}/billingPeriods/{billingPeriodName}/providers/Microsoft.CostManagement/pricesheets/default/download?api-version=2023-11-01

URI パラメーター

名前 / 必須 説明
billingAccountId
path True

string

BillingAccount ID

billingPeriodName
path True

string

請求期間名。

正規表現パターン: ^[0-9]*$

api-version
query True

string

この操作に使用する API バージョン。

応答

名前 説明
200 OK

OperationStatus

OK です。 要求は成功しました。

202 Accepted

受理されました。

ヘッダー

  • Location: string
  • Retry-After: string
Other Status Codes

ErrorResponse

操作に失敗した理由を説明するエラー応答。

セキュリティ

azure_auth

Azure Active Directory OAuth2 フロー。

型: oauth2
フロー: implicit
Authorization URL (承認 URL): https://login.microsoftonline.com/common/oauth2/authorize

スコープ

名前 説明
user_impersonation ユーザー アカウントの借用

EAPriceSheetForBillingPeriod

要求のサンプル

POST https://management.azure.com/providers/Microsoft.Billing/billingAccounts/0000000/billingPeriods/202311/providers/Microsoft.CostManagement/pricesheets/default/download?api-version=2023-11-01

応答のサンプル

Location: https://management.azure.com/providers/Microsoft.Billing/billingAccounts/0000000/providers/Microsoft.CostManagement/operationResults/00000000-0000-0000-0000-000000000000?api-version=2023-09-01
Retry-After: 60
{
  "status": "Completed",
  "properties": {
    "downloadUrl": "https://myaccount.blob.core.windows.net/?restype=service&comp=properties&sv=2015-04-05&ss=bf&srt=s&st=2015-04-29T22%3A18%3A26Z&se=2015-04-30T02%3A23%3A26Z&sr=b&sp=rw&spr=https&sig=G%2TEST%4B",
    "validTill": "2023-09-30T17:32:28Z"
  }
}

定義

名前 説明
EAPriceSheetProperties

EA 価格シートのプロパティ。

ErrorDetails

エラーの詳細。

ErrorResponse

エラー応答は、サービスが受信要求を処理できないことを示します。 理由は、エラー メッセージに表示されます。

いくつかのエラー応答:

  • 429 TooManyRequests - 要求が調整されました。 "x-ms-ratelimit-microsoft.consumption-retry-after" ヘッダーで指定された時間を待ってから再試行します。

  • 503 ServiceUnavailable - サービスは一時的に使用できません。 "Retry-After" ヘッダーで指定された時刻まで待ってから、再試行してください。

OperationStatus

実行時間の長い操作の状態。

OperationStatusType

実行時間の長い操作の状態。

EAPriceSheetProperties

EA 価格シートのプロパティ。

名前 説明
basePrice

string

顧客がサインオンした時点の単価、またはサインオン後の場合はサービスメーター GA 起動時の単価。

これは、Enterprise Agreement ユーザーに適用されます

currencyCode

string

Enterprise Agreementが署名された通貨

effectiveEndDate

string

価格シート請求期間の有効終了日

effectiveStartDate

string

価格シート請求期間の有効開始日

enrollmentNumber

string

EA 課金アカウントの一意識別子。

includedQuantity

string

EA のお客様が増分料金なしで消費する権利がある特定のサービスの数量。

marketPrice

string

特定の製品またはサービスの現在の定価。 この価格は交渉を行わず、お客様の Microsoft 契約の種類に基づいています。

PriceType Consumption の場合、市場価格は従量課金制の価格として反映されます。

PriceType 節約プランの場合、市場価格には、対応するコミットメント期間の従量課金制価格の上に節約プランの特典が反映されます。

PriceType ReservedInstance の場合、市場価格には 1 年または 3 年間のコミットメントの合計価格が反映されます。

注: 交渉を行っていない EA のお客様の場合、市場価格は単価とは異なる 10 進精度に丸められる場合があります。

meterCategory

string

メーターの分類カテゴリの名前。 たとえば、Cloud services、Networking などです。

meterId

string

メーターの一意識別子

meterName

string

メーターの名前。 メーターは、Azure サービスのデプロイ可能なリソースを表します。

meterRegion

string

サービスのメーターが使用可能な Azure リージョンの名前。

meterSubCategory

string

メーターのサブ分類カテゴリの名前。

meterType

string

メーターの種類の名前

partNumber

string

メーターに関連付けられている部品番号

priceType

string

製品の価格の種類。 たとえば、従量課金制の料金で priceType を従量課金制として使用する Azure リソースです。 その他の価格の種類には、ReservedInstance と Savings プランが含まれます。

product

string

料金が発生する製品の名前。

productId

string

メーターが消費される製品の一意の識別子。

serviceFamily

number

Azure サービスの種類。 たとえば、Compute、Analytics、Security などです。

skuId

string

SKU の一意識別子

term

string

Azure 節約プランまたは予約期間の期間 - 1 年または 3 年 (P1Y または P3Y)

unitOfMeasure

string

サービスの使用状況の測定方法

unitPrice

string

特定の製品またはサービスの請求時の単価(市場価格に基づく交渉済みの割引を含む)。

PriceType ReservedInstance の場合、単価には、割引を含む 1 年または 3 年間のコミットメントの合計コストが反映されます。

注: サービスの価格がレベルごとに異なる場合、単価は使用量の詳細のダウンロード内の有効価格と同じではありません。

サービスに複数のレベルの価格がある場合、有効価格はレベル全体のブレンド価格であり、レベル別の単価は示されません。 ブレンド価格または有効価格は、複数のレベル (各レベルには固有の単価が存在) にまたがって消費された数量に対する正味価格です。

ErrorDetails

エラーの詳細。

名前 説明
code

string

エラー コード。

message

string

操作が失敗した理由を示すエラー メッセージ。

ErrorResponse

エラー応答は、サービスが受信要求を処理できないことを示します。 理由は、エラー メッセージに表示されます。

いくつかのエラー応答:

  • 429 TooManyRequests - 要求が調整されました。 "x-ms-ratelimit-microsoft.consumption-retry-after" ヘッダーで指定された時間を待ってから再試行します。

  • 503 ServiceUnavailable - サービスは一時的に使用できません。 "Retry-After" ヘッダーで指定された時刻まで待ってから、再試行してください。

名前 説明
error

ErrorDetails

エラーの詳細。

OperationStatus

実行時間の長い操作の状態。

名前 説明
properties.downloadFileProperties

EAPriceSheetProperties

ダウンロードしたファイルのプロパティ

properties.downloadUrl

string

価格シートをダウンロードするためのリンク (URL)。

properties.validTill

string

リンクの有効性をダウンロードします。

status

OperationStatusType

実行時間の長い操作の状態。

OperationStatusType

実行時間の長い操作の状態。

名前 説明
Completed

string

Failed

string

Running

string